Voss Selected as Student Marshal for Commencement

Erica Voss, a Dean's List student throughout her academic career, has been chosen the student marshal for the Penn State School of Information Sciences and Technology at the University's Dec. 18 commencement.
Erica A. Voss of Readington, N.J., will serve as the student marshal for the Penn State School of Information Sciences and Technology (IST) at the University’s Dec. 18 commencement ceremonies in the Bryce Jordan Center.

The daughter of Dr. Evon Martins and Dr. Kenneth Voss, Voss has distinguished herself academically in her career at University Park. She has been a dean’s list student every semester. In addition to a Merit scholarship, she is the recipient of two Supply Chain Excellence Awards from Johnson & Johnson.

Voss has held several leadership positions. She serves as the Web Master for WIST, the Women in Information Sciences and Technology club. She also is the Web Master of the SAP Student Interest Group. While working at Johnson & Johnson, Voss served as public relations chairwoman of the company’s Intern/Co-Op Association.

In addition to an internship at Lucent Technologies, Voss held an information management co-op from May through December 2003 with JOM Distribution, a Johnson & Johnson company in Somerset, N.J. In that position, she completed a profiling project for a warehouse management system, improved a company Web page and created a disaster recovery plan for a business-critical system.

Voss also had an information management internship at PSGA Headquarters, another Johnson & Johnson company, in Bridgewater, N.J. Here she proposed a cost savings project to the vice president of information management for the company.

Voss will be employed as a systems analyst at Johnson & Johnson starting in February. She will join the company’s two-year Information Management Leadership Development Program in June.

She is a 2000 graduate of Hunterdon Central High School in Flemington, N.J.

Gerry Santoro, an assistant professor of information sciences and technology, is the faculty marshal.
